Latest Patents

Among his latest patents, Antkowiak has developed methods for characterizing a laser beam of a laser processing system. This method involves providing an aperture arrangement with multiple apertures in the work plane of the laser processing system. The process includes scanning the laser beam across the aperture arrangement and determining the energy transmitted through the apertures. This allows for a detailed analysis of the laser beam's extent and energy parameters.

Another notable patent is a device designed for reliably determining biometric measurement variables of the whole eye. This device incorporates a multi-point keratometer and an OCT arrangement, enabling comprehensive measurements essential for calculating intraocular lenses. The innovative design features illumination points arranged in concentric rings, enhancing the accuracy of the measurements.
